функция обратного вызова PFND3DWDDM2_6DDI_PREPARE_SCANOUT_TRANSFORMATION (d3d10umddi.h)
Вызывает драйвер для планирования работы для выполнения необходимых преобразований из входного ресурса в выделение тени, которое фактически будет сканировано. Среда выполнения может запросить, чтобы драйвер обновлял только подрегион, если только небольшая часть ресурса изменилась с момента последнего вызова.
Синтаксис
PFND3DWDDM2_6DDI_PREPARE_SCANOUT_TRANSFORMATION Pfnd3dwddm26DdiPrepareScanoutTransformation;
void Pfnd3dwddm26DdiPrepareScanoutTransformation(
D3D10DDI_HDEVICE unnamedParam1,
D3D10DDI_HRESOURCE unnamedParam2,
UINT Subresource,
D3DDDI_VIDEO_PRESENT_SOURCE_ID VidPnSourceId,
UINT PlaneIdx,
D3D10_DDI_RECT *pSubRect
)
{...}
Параметры
unnamedParam1
hDevice [in]
Дескриптор устройства.
unnamedParam2
hResource [in]
Дескриптор ресурса, связанного с выделениями.
Subresource
Индекс подресурса.
VidPnSourceId
Отсчитываемый от нуля идентификатор источника видео в пути к топологии сети.
PlaneIdx
Индекс плоскости.
pSubRect
Указатель на D3D10_DDI_RECT.
Возвращаемое значение
Никакой
Требования
Требование | Ценность |
---|---|
минимальные поддерживаемые клиентские | Windows 10 версии 1903 |
заголовка | d3d10umddi.h |